Originally Posted by ECaulk
Near 400 on a stock intake? Damn, so there is proof it's not a limiting factor until you're way up in the power department, although its hard to say if it was the throttle body or the intake that was the limit (i'm going to lean towards mostly the throttle body, but I don't know the diameter differences or the surface area of the filter)
Been saying this for years, but everyone wanted shiny noise makers on their SS/SC instead of putting the money they could saved towards real power mods.

I tested the stocker against injen and aem, and the stocker outflowed both of them by nearly 3 lbs/min.

Originally Posted by advise
all there cam sets are rated incorrectly i barely made power to 8k with my old s2 cams
plus they use a lift measurement different then the industry standard
I make peak power at 7650 rpm with the S1 cams, which is a good deal more than their claimed 500 rpm increase over stock.

So they are all over the place with their ratings.

Power adders and head flow will make some of this vary a bit as well.
